Lightweight, but a bit greasy, with a nice musky citrus scent
I've tried a propolis horse oil moisturizer from CHARMZONE and liked it reasonably well, so I was looking forward to trying this facial oil. Horse oil (as in actual rendered horse fat) isn't a common ingredient, at least not in the USA, but it's an interesting one. It reminds me of beef tallow, though in oil form rather than a thick cream, but seems a little bit greasier on my skin. I did go into using products containing it with skepticism, but I actually found that it did a good job of moisturizing my skin without leaving me feeling like I dipped my face in a pan of bacon grease. This oil also contains CICA (one of my favorite skincare ingredients), hyaluronic acid (another favorite) and tiny little gold flakes (which I've yet to get to show up when I actually dispense the oil from the bottle, but which are visible in the bottle contents themselves). I'm not particularly concerned about that since I got this for the other components, but if the content of a visually noticeable amount of gold is important to you, look elsewhere. It comes in a pump bottle with a nice weight to it and a clean design. I love the pump top since it means I don't have to open the bottle to use a dropper every time I want to apply this, although it does mean that I have to make sure not to pump out more than I need, since it's less easily controlled than a glass dropper. The texture is much lighter than I expected. I was anticipating more of a thick serum, whereas this is a true oil. Thin, clear, and has a soft, musky scent of citrus from the bergamot oil. I'm pleasantly surprised by the mildness of the scent, since this brand often uses heavy fragrances in their products (they're particularly fond of rose, which I hate). It spreads easily and sinks in quickly, but leaves a faint, sticky residue that disappears once the remainder of my skincare routine is complete. My skin is left feeling soft and bouncy after using this oil for a few days, morning and night, under other skincare or alone but it doesn't wow me the way some skincare does. It certainly moisturizes gently and soothes my skin, but I'm not sure if it's something I really need in my routine. I don't generally wear makeup, but was able to layer tinted moisturizer and sunscreen over top without pilling or issues with the products setting correctly as long as I gave this oil a few minutes to sit and sink into my skin first. My skin is normal/dry and sensitive, and this oil seems to work quite well on it. Oilier skin might want to be cautious, but I think this could actually work on naturally oil-prone skin since the texture is so light, as long as you're not too heavy-handed. The lightweight texture makes this the sort of product that I would typically reach for in fall or even winter, not summer when my face already feels weighed down with product (between sunscreen, skincare and any light makeup I end up wearing).

May not be the best for sensitive skin
In researching this product prior to use due to my skin sensitivities, I found that horse oil and horse oil products have been used for treating burns, cuts, inflammation, skin diseases like eczema, and even muscle pain for centuries primarily by Asians. With Asians being the experts (my opinion) in skincare products I felt compelled to try this and am I glad I did. Not only does this feel luxurious with the real gold flakes in the bottle, it is also excellent for dry sensitive skin. Upon opening and the initial application for skin testing I noticed there was a slight fragrance and immediately reviewed the ingredients to find it contains bergamot oil, which is a natural fragrance ingredient and has caused flareups in the past with my rosacea so I am choosing to avoid using this on my face. (took 2 stars off for this reason, being the product claims to be for ALL skin types and most people with skin sensitivities cannot use products containing bergamot oil). Because I love how soft this leaves my skin and it is an all natural product, I will definitely continue to use this on my neck and pretty much everywhere else except my face.

CHARMZONE Mayu Horse Oil Ampoule Golden Complex
I'll be honest here...I wasn't exactly sure what I was getting myself into when I ordered this product. HORSE OIL? Excuse me, what? But it's really just a simple facial oil that works in with your skincare routine. Or...at least it does mine. The directions (only included in English on the packaging, unfortunately) state to apply it after your toner and then moisturize after it has absorbed into the skin. The overall texture of the oil is like a watered down hand sanitizer, so thicker than water, but not overly gelatinous. I find that two pumps is required to fully cover my face (I tend to spread product out in my hands before applying to my face, so if you aren't, you could probably use one pump) and it applies and spreads easily. While I couldn't smell much when I had it on my hands, I could smell it when it was on my face. It has a mild perfumey scent that I can best describe as the skincare version of a clean laundry...so it smells fresh, but isn't overly potent or specific...it just smells nice. It absorbs into the skin rather quickly leaving a mild shine and slight tackiness that goes away following the application of moisturizer. I could tell this product would be a bit drying if not followed with a moisturizer, so definitely don't skip that step. The implementation of this oil into my skincare routine has been relatively seamless since it doesn't require any special application and adds less than a minute to my already relatively quick and simple routine. I'm thus far satisfied with it. I have sensitive and oily skin and have had no adverse reactions to using this product. There is a lot of product here compared to how little you use, so it will last me several months, easily. Solid value, would order again.
